Understanding Smart Cooling Solutions
Smart cooling solutions refer to advanced air conditioning and cooling technologies that utilize smart home devices, connectivity, and automation to maximize comfort and efficiency. These systems can include smart thermostats, variable speed air conditioners, and ductless mini-split systems. These innovations allow homeowners to not only maintain optimal temperatures but also manage their energy consumption effectively.
For example, a smart thermostat learns the homeowner’s schedule and preferences, adjusting the temperature accordingly. This not only enhances comfort but can lead to significant energy savings. According to industry research, users can save up to 30% on cooling costs with modern solutions.

Types of Smart Cooling Technologies
Smart Thermostats
Smart thermostats like the Nest or Ecobee are often the first step towards home automation. They learn your habits and adjust temperatures accordingly. These devices can also provide data on energy usage, offering insights that help homeowners make informed decisions about their cooling practices.
Variable Speed Air Conditioners
Traditional air conditioning systems typically operate at full capacity or not at all. In contrast, variable speed air conditioners adjust their output based on the current cooling needs of a home. This not only improves comfort but also significantly reduces energy consumption, especially in hotter climates.
Ductless Mini-Split Systems
These systems offer flexibility, allowing for cooling of individual rooms without the need for ductwork. They are especially useful in homes where extending ductwork is impractical. Ductless mini-split systems can be controlled via apps, providing an additional layer of convenience.
Common Mistakes with Smart Cooling Solutions
While adopting smart cooling technologies can greatly enhance comfort, there are common pitfalls that homeowners should avoid:
- Neglecting Maintenance: Smart systems require regular upkeep to remain efficient. Failing to perform maintenance can lead to decreased efficiency and increased energy bills.
- Improper Installation: Ensuring that any new system is properly installed is crucial. Poor installation can negate the benefits of smart technology.
- Ignoring Energy Reports: Many devices provide comprehensive energy reports. Failing to review these can result in missed opportunities for savings.

Real-Life Examples of Smart Cooling Solutions
-
Nest Learning Thermostat: By automatically adjusting temperature settings based on user habits, this smart thermostat not only enhances comfort but also significantly boosts energy savings. Users have reported savings of up to 15% on cooling costs.
-
Ecobee SmartThermostat: Equipped with a remote sensor, this thermostat can manage temperatures in multiple rooms, ensuring that the warm spots in a house are kept cool, thus ensuring the entire living space is comfortable.
-
Mitsubishi Electric Ductless Mini-Split Systems: These offer room-to-room temperature control without extensive ductwork. They are known for their efficiency and can be controlled via an app for maximum convenience.
